What you’ll do:
Analyze financial data and check financial documents to ensure accuracy.
Perform research for finance, accounting, and internal controls governance teams.
Provide administrative support as needed.
Assist with the analysis of month-end results, forecasts, and budgets to better inform business decisions.
Interfaces with other department members and may help lead special projects as needed.
Other duties as assigned.
Who you are:
Upper-level undergraduate or graduate student currently enrolled in an Accounting or Finance program.
Requires working knowledge of Microsoft Word, Excel, PowerPoint, and other financial tools
Excellent interpersonal, presentation, and collaborative skills to work effectively with teams
Ability to balance multiple, changing priorities in an organized manner and share progress updates
